Creating an Immersive Experience

One of the primary advantages traditional bookstores have over their digital counterparts is the ability to provide an immersive and tactile experience for customers. To make the most of this advantage, bookstores should focus on creating inviting and visually appealing spaces that encourage exploration and engagement:

  • Arrange books in themed displays to pique customers’ interests and introduce them to new genres and authors
  • Create cozy reading nooks where customers can relax and enjoy their newly discovered books
  • Organize author events, book clubs, and workshops to foster a sense of community and attract avid readers

By providing an enjoyable and captivating experience, bookstores can entice customers to spend time browsing their shelves and foster a deeper appreciation for physical books.

Embracing Technology

While bookstores may be traditionally associated with print media, embracing technology can help them stay relevant in the digital era and attract a wider customer base. Here are some ways bookstores can seamlessly integrate technology:

  • Offer e-books and audiobooks to provide customers with the convenience of digital reading
  • Invest in a user-friendly website that allows customers to browse and purchase books online
  • Utilize social media platforms to promote new releases, book recommendations, and upcoming events

By incorporating technology into their operations, bookstores can attract tech-savvy customers while still preserving the charm and unique experience of physical book browsing.

Curating a Unique Selection

One of the key advantages bookstores have over online retailers is the ability to curate a diverse and unique selection of books. By carefully selecting their inventory, bookstores can set themselves apart and cater to the specific interests and preferences of their target audience:

  • Collaborate with local authors and publishers to stock a range of independently published books
  • Feature books from diverse and underrepresented authors to promote inclusivity and offer a wider selection
  • Stay updated with industry trends to provide the latest releases and address popular topics

Curating a unique selection ensures that customers find books they are unlikely to discover on digital platforms, making the trip to the bookstore a valuable and rewarding experience.

Providing Expert Recommendations

With the overwhelming number of books available today, customers often rely on recommendations to make informed choices. Bookstores can capitalize on this by providing personalized recommendations from knowledgeable staff members:

  • Train staff to understand different genres, authors, and customer preferences
  • Encourage staff to engage with customers, ask about their tastes, and offer tailored book suggestions
  • Display staff recommendations alongside books to highlight their expertise and build trust with customers

By offering personalized recommendations, bookstores can help customers discover new books and build long-lasting relationships based on trust and shared interests.

Promoting Online Presence

Developing a strong online presence is the first step towards a successful e-commerce strategy. Here are some key aspects to consider:

  • Create a user-friendly website: Invest in a well-designed, responsive, and easy-to-navigate website. Optimize it for mobile devices as more and more users prefer mobile shopping.
  • Enhance search engine optimization (SEO): Conduct keyword research to identify popular search terms related to books and incorporate them naturally into your website content. This will help improve your bookstore’s visibility on search engine results pages.
  • Offer a wide selection: The success of an e-commerce bookstore heavily relies on its inventory. Ensure you have a diverse range of books across different genres and interests.
  • Highlight customer reviews and ratings: Display customer reviews and ratings prominently on your website to build trust and influence purchasing decisions.

Personalized Recommendations and Customer Engagement

One of the advantages physical bookstores have over online retailers is the opportunity for face-to-face interactions with customers. However, e-commerce bookstores can also create a personalized customer experience. Here’s how:

  • Utilize customer data: Capture customer preferences and purchasing history to offer personalized recommendations and tailored promotions.
  • Implement a loyalty program: Reward and engage loyal customers by offering special discounts, early access to new releases, or exclusive content.
  • Integrate social media: Leverage social media platforms to connect with your audience, share book recommendations, and create a sense of community.
  • Provide live chat support: Offer real-time assistance to customers, addressing their queries and concerns promptly.

Efficient Order Fulfillment and Delivery

Efficient order fulfillment and timely delivery are crucial in e-commerce to ensure customer satisfaction. Consider the following strategies:

  • Implement a reliable inventory management system: Keep track of your stock levels to avoid overselling or running out of popular titles.
  • Streamline the order processing: Automate order management processes as much as possible to minimize errors and reduce fulfillment time.
  • Offer flexible shipping options: Provide customers with different delivery options, such as expedited shipping or in-store pickup, to accommodate their preferences.
  • Send tracking notifications: Keep customers informed about the status of their orders and provide tracking information to enhance transparency and trust.

Omnichannel Integration

An effective e-commerce strategy goes beyond online sales. Combining online and offline channels can lead to a synergistic effect. Here’s how:

  • Allow in-store returns for online purchases: Offer customers the convenience of returning or exchanging online purchases in your physical store.
  • Host events and author signings: Organize book launch events, author signings, and reading sessions in your physical store to drive foot traffic and create a unique experience for customers.
  • Implement click-and-collect: Enable customers to make online purchases and pick them up at their convenience from your physical store.
  • Offer digital versions: Expand your e-commerce offering by providing digital copies of books, allowing customers to choose between physical and digital formats.
